Self Destruction Blues
1982 album by Hanoi Rocks From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Self Destruction Blues is the third album by the Finnish rock band Hanoi Rocks, released in 1982. Although often listed as a studio album, Self Destruction Blues is a compilation of singles and B-sides that the band recorded in 1981 and 1982. None of the tracks on Self Destruction Blues, however, appear on their previous albums. Guns N' Roses were rumoured to have recorded a cover version of "Beer and a Cigarette" for their 1993 release "The Spaghetti Incident?". Of note is the fact that although Gyp Casino plays on the LP, his replacement Razzle actually appears on the cover.
"Dead by X-Mas" has been covered by the Japanese hardcore band The Piass in 1994, and the British electro group Sohodolls in 2007.

Personnel
- Hanoi Rocks
- Michael Monroe – vocals, saxophone, drums on track 15
- Andy McCoy – guitars
- Nasty Suicide – guitars
- Sam Yaffa – bass
- Gyp Casino – drums on tracks 1, 3, 4 and 6–14
- Additional musicians
- Razzle – vocals on track 15
- Keimo Hirvonen – drums on track 2 and 5
